So you guys know I love zhushing up the classics and I couldn’t wait to put my own spin on pecan pie for the holidays. I wanted to kick up the classic and also create something that was easy to make, which is when I thought of bars – I’m all about packing everything you love into one hand-held treat!
I swapped out traditional pie crust for brown sugar shortbread – always a good idea in my book! Then I made a quick pecan pie filling, which is just a super buttery, nutty, vanilla-filled, almost toffee-like filling, and the results were nothing short of divine!
So just when I thought these cannot possibly get any better, I proved myself so wrong. I busted out the dark chocolate, drizzled it over the top and then sprinkled on some flaked sea salt.
